Linq Join Extension Method. Let's assume that SchoolDBEntities is our DbContext … Aggreg

Let's assume that SchoolDBEntities is our DbContext … Aggregations LINQ can support aggregate queries, and AutoMapper supports LINQ extension methods. This project enhances … Explore the latest enhancements to LINQ in C# introduced between . In the custom projection example, if we renamed the TotalContacts property to … MoreLINQ Extensions to LINQ to Objects View on GitHub Download . Create your own aggregate … LINQ: How to do JOIN using the linq extension method style on multiple fields? Asked 14 years, 8 months ago Modified 14 years, 8 months ago Viewed 7k times The extension method you're referring to, Enumerable. Curious to see how it’s evolving? For more information, see Standard Query Operators Overview (C#) or Standard Query Operators Overview (Visual Basic). So far, I'm getting a lot of errors here's my code: int id = 1; var query = … In this article, I am going to discuss LINQ Union Method in C# with examples. NET 10 Preview. What the Join method does is to correlate (or join) elements of two … I am trying to implement Left outer join extension method with return type IQueryable. Let's assume that SchoolDBEntities is our DbContext … The lost joins in System. We’ll start the post with a definition of … The join methods provided in the LINQ framework are xref:System. This differs from the use of SelectMany, which requires more than one method … The Join extension method has two overloads as shown below. . The code below … The FullJoin extension method performs a full outer join between two sequences based on a common key. I'm writing the extension method for Left Join Linq. This project enhances LINQ to Objects with extra methods, in a manner which keeps to the spirit … There was a library of dynamic LINQ extensions methods released as a sample with Visual&nbsp;Studio&nbsp;2008. NET types and interfaces, making code more readable … I need to do a LINQ2DataSet query that does a join on more than one field (as var result = from x in entity join y in entity2 on x. field2 I h i would translate this queries with extension method also i would merge this queries in a single query with extension method var variants = … This is the job of LINQ providers. It is used to combine multiple data sources into one. frx Extension 3 File (s) with . As you can see in the first overload method takes five input parameters (except the first 'this' parameter): 1) outer 2) inner … The join -query is translated to the Join() extension method. You can read how query expressions are translated in the chapter on Expressions (7) in the C# specification. Linq. i've got many ef core entities with a possibility to join a shared child table ( without FK-s). Understanding how extension … i've got many ef core entities with a possibility to join a shared child table ( without FK-s). 0 introduces the Linq to NHibernate provider, which allows the use of the Linq API for querying with NHibernate. Includes examples and code snippets to help you understand the … I'm trying to test out a dynamic join extension method as defined here to join two datasets (dataset1 and dataset2) on multiple conditions. The repository has a method IQueryable&lt;parent&gt; GetAll(). The following code relies on the LinqKit Project that … Join brings the two information sources and the keys by which they are matched together in one method call. I need to use an extension method as opposed to a comprehension query … An aggregate method computes a single value from a set of values. But if you are querying DB then skipping of GroupJoin is AFAIK as performant. Explore LINQ left outer join syntax and practical C# code examples for efficient data querying across multiple tables. Mostly, I guess, is that I seem to have a … I'm trying to test out a dynamic join extension method as defined here to join products with categories in the Northwind SQL database. Linq … LINQ to Objects is missing a few desirable features. field1 and x. This project enhances … Join method present in both the Queryable and Enumerable class. How does IEnumerable<TableRow> work with the join-method that takes strings, in other words, how are you actually calling the existing method? I don't understand exactly what you are … In LINQ, you can query in-memory data collections using Method Syntax (the IEnumerable extension methods) or Query Syntax (the SQL-like, declarative syntactic sugar … Correlates the elements of two sequences based on matching keys. Owner into gj from In LINQ, the left outer join is accomplished in 2 phases: Performing a group join between the first and second collection Running the Enumerable. I created a generic join extension method, but got a bit stuck returning the main parent entity with In C#, I'm attempting to do multiple extension-method joins, in which the second join is with an enumerable of an anonymous type produced by the first join: List&lt;Contact&gt; … In addition to LINQ extension methods, we can use the Find() method of DbSet to search the entity based on the primary key value. See how LINQ join operations simplify queries on multiple data … So, while working with LINQ Join Method (with LINQ Method Syntax) or join operator (with LINQ Query Syntax), we must understand the following five things. zip Download . The out-of-the-box ToDictionary () LINQ extension methods require a key and element extractor which are largely redundant when being applied to an enumeration of groupings, so this is a … I am having trouble figuring out how to do a simple left join using linq in an extension method. Where() methods: You can chain together all the LINQ methods you want. We'll learn how to create custom LINQ methods, and … Extension Methods: LINQ queries are implemented as Extension Methods for the IEnumerable and IQueryable types. And query expressions often help with sorting elements within a … GroupByMany The GroupByMany extension method can only operate on an IEnumerable<TElement> and can be used as a strongly typed method or as a Dynamic LINQ … Linq provides standard query operators like filtering, sorting, grouping, aggregation, and concatenations, and it has many operators to achive … I'm having trouble with a query written in LINQ and Lambda. They are widely used to extend . For that to work, the LINQ provider would need to … Unfortunately, there isn't an exactly equivalent way to achieve the cross join semantics using only built-in extension methods in LINQ. Enumerable. This article illustrates LINQ extended joins like Inner Join, Left Join, Right Join, Full Outer Join, Left Excluding Join, Right Excluding Join, Full Outer … In this article, I will discuss the LINQ Extension Methods in C# with Examples. Outer Data Source: This is the … With Entity Framework Core we can use the Join () extension method from the System. … This tutorial teaches you how to generate sequences with LINQ, write methods for use in LINQ queries, and distinguish between eager and lazy evaluation. I'd like to extend it with a join method. field2 = y. I can't seem to figure out the LINQ Join extension method I have the following LINQ inline query: var cc = from z in zipcodes join c in contactsRepo. Mostly, I guess, is that I seem to have a … Frequently used LINQ Extension methods In this article, I shall show how to use frequently used LINQ extension methods. LinqTuxCare’s Annual Open Source Survey is here! Share your opinions and help inform our yearly report. Learn to include all records from the left table. The working of Join is similar like an inner join in SQL. The following examples show you how to perform four … In this article, I am going to discuss the Different Ways to write LINQ Query i. I want to create an extention method … In this article. Some people don't have a first name and some don't have a surname; I'd like to do … What is the LINQ Zip Method? The Zip method is a LINQ extension that allows you to combine two collections (or sequences) into a single collection by "zipping" them together. x with more optimized SQL queries and the ability to include C#/VB. Linq Join Extension Method and How to Use It… I don’t like using the query syntax when it comes to Linq to AnythingButTheKitchenSink . UDF_SelectSome() on … Could you help me to translate this Linq query to extension methods: var query = from person in people join pet in pets on person equals pet. If any member of values is null, an empty string is used instead. In order to work with LINQ we need to use from … The methods in this class provide an implementation of the standard query operators for querying data sources that implement IEnumerable<T>. IQueryable queries are obtained with the … In LINQ, you can query in-memory data collections using Method Syntax (the IEnumerable extension methods) or Query Syntax (the SQL-like, declarative syntactic sugar … I need to do a LINQ2DataSet query that does a join on more than one field (as var result = from x in entity join y in entity2 on x. Join is for joining collections, which means you place them up side by side and try to match items against items, … LINQ provides a fluent, intuitive and consistent way to query data sets. NET 9: Chunk, Zip, MinBy, MaxBy, Range Support for Take, CountBy, AggregateBy, Index … Using LINQ Join Extension-Method on List & DataRowCollection Asked 13 years, 8 months ago Modified 13 years, 8 months ago Viewed 2k times Microsoft finally brings LeftJoin and RightJoin to LINQ in . Methods like . dbf Extension 2 File (s) with . I'll use the example of the following two tables Project (ProjectID, ProjectName) … i've got many ef core entities with a possibility to join a shared child table ( without FK-s). GroupJoin%2A. Linq library. The function that I have written is as follows public static IQueryable&lt;TResult&gt; … The LINQ to Objects extension methods can be called on any IEnumerable (arrays, lists, anything you can iterate with foreach) and the Func<TIn,TOut> is converted to IL … An inner join - where only elements that have a match in the other sequence are included in the results - can be performed using the Join<TOuter,TInner,TKey,TResult> … I'm trying to implement a query in LINQ that uses a left outer join with multiple conditions in the ON clause. field2 I h Here, you will learn about Method syntax. field1 = y. I created a generic join extension method, but got a bit stuck returning the main parent entity with In LINQ, you can query in-memory data collections using Method Syntax (the IEnumerable extension methods) or Query Syntax (the SQL-like, declarative syntactic sugar … I'm trying to test out a dynamic join extension method as defined here to join products with categories in the Northwind SQL database. However I'm not 100% familiar with … The LINQ to Objects extension methods can be called on any IEnumerable (arrays, lists, anything you can iterate with foreach) and the Func<TIn,TOut> is converted to IL … I am trying to write an extention method for a repository. Chapter 18. Linq Query Syntax and Linq Method Syntax with Examples. The xref:System. Join%2A and xref:System. The SelectMany combination used in your example does … I have a list of people's ID and their first name, and a list of people's ID and their surname. Method syntax (also known as fluent syntax) uses extension methods included in the Enumerable or Queryable static class, similar to how you … Left Outer Join: While LINQ does not have a built-in method for left outer joins like it does for inner and group joins, you can achieve a left outer join … With LEFT OUTER JOIN all the matching elements + all the non-matching elements from the left collection are included in the result set. The join … LINQ is a powerful feature in the C# language, and its many extension methods can often simplify programs. NET 6 and . LINQ provides several aggregate methods, including Average, Min, and Max. We use this keyword in a query … How do I create multiple joins using LINQ extension methods? Asked 13 years, 3 months ago Modified 13 years, 3 months ago Viewed 7k times Method Syntax LINQ Method Syntax, also called Fluent Syntax, uses extension methods such as Where (), Select (), OrderBy () and others, defined in the System. frt … In this article, we'll dive deep into the world of LINQ extension methods in C#. As with other query languages (such as SQL) joining matches every element in two collections based on some condition. My join condition is as shown below … Linq Join Extension Method and How to Use It… I don’t like using the query syntax when it comes to Linq to AnythingButTheKitchenSink . Correlates the elements of two sequences based on matching keys. The Left Join in C# is also called Left Outer Join in LINQ. → Start Survey Querying in Entity Framework Core remains the same as EF 6. Join (String, IEnumerable<String>) is a convenience method that lets you concatenate each element in an … In addition to LINQ extension methods, we can use the Find() method of DbSet to search the entity based on the primary key value. Please read our previous article before proceeding to this article, where we discussed the Differences between … In this post, we’ll help in your LINQ-mastering quest by covering the LINQ join operator. However I'm not 100% familiar with … The LINQ to Objects extension methods can be called on any IEnumerable (arrays, lists, anything you can iterate with foreach) and the Func<TIn,TOut> is converted to IL … Here is the group of extension of the files : 1 File (s) with . Not sure why. Let us understand implementing … For LINQ to Objects it is beter to join using GroupJoin as it internally uses Lookup. Where() don't actually execute against the database (yet). When executed, the IQueryable<TEntity> will be translated to a … Learn how to join multiple conditions in LINQ with this comprehensive guide. gz Documentation LINQ to Objects is missing a few desirable features. … The LINQ framework provides join methods: Join and GroupJoin. These methods perform equijoins, or joins that match two … Join is a keyword in LINQ. DefaultIfEmpty extension … A note about chaining the . NET functions into LINQ-to-Entities queries. In normal GroupJoin-DefaultIfEmpty-SelectMany case, we need to pass the … In this tutorial, we will learn how to use extension methods with LINQ in C# to simplify the coding. e. pdf Extension 1 File (s) with . txt Extension 1 File (s) with . In this article, I am going to discuss LINQ Left Outer Join in C# with Examples. Linq Queries NHibernate 3. Cannot override existing methods of a type. The standard query operators are general … How to perform left outer join in C# LINQ to objects without using join-on-equals-into clauses? Is there any way to do that with where … MoreLINQ Extensions to LINQ to Objects View on GitHub Download . I created a generic join extension method, but got a bit stuck returning the main parent entity with So, while working with LINQ Join Method (with LINQ Method Syntax) or join operator (with LINQ Query Syntax), we must understand the following five … Explore LINQ left outer join syntax and practical C# code examples for efficient data querying across multiple tables. I will demonstrate how we can perform join operation with SQL database using Language-Integrated Query (LINQ). tar. Join%2A method, which is called by the join clause in C#, implements an inner join. Generic Extension method for LINQ JOIN using 2 columns Asked 9 years, 6 months ago Modified 9 years, 6 months ago Viewed 1k times How does IEnumerable<TableRow> work with the join-method that takes strings, in other words, how are you actually calling the existing method? I don't understand exactly what you are … The Query<TEntity> function yields an IQueryable<TEntity>, with which Linq extension methods or Linq syntax can be used. Whilst the accepted answer works and is good for Linq to Objects it bugged me that the SQL query isn't just a straight Left Outer Join. Therefore, you cannot use a custom extension method inside your LINQ-to-Entities query. mgfesnkx
rr0hp9gi1
oim23u5tmh
zziawu
9t3ynt
oa7h5oy
nlqtzbvipr
xbo1h855zt
zvzxiltf
y3w5wa